Package de.fzi.herakles.commons

Examples of de.fzi.herakles.commons.Query


   */
  public  synchronized void finishTask(String name) {
    TimeStatisticData timeRecord = timeStatisticDatas.get(name);
    timeRecord.endTask();
   
    Query task = currentTask.get(name);
    if(runningTasks.contains(task)){
      finishTaskFirst(name);
      runningTasks.remove(task);
    }
    else{
View Full Code Here


  /**
   * set the statistic information: the input reasoner has finished the task firstly
   * @param name reasoner name
   */
  private  synchronized void finishTaskFirst(String name){
    Query query = currentTask.get(name);
//    System.out.println("Task is: " + query.getTask());
    currentTask.put(name, null);
    String taskName = Parameter.getTaskFunctionName(query);
//    System.out.println("Task is: " + taskName);
    if(!Parameter.isFunction(taskName)){
View Full Code Here

        OWLClassExpression des  = classIt.next();
        Class<?>[] paramTypes = {OWLClassExpression.class, boolean.class};
        Object[] params = {des, false};
       
                try {
                    Query task = QueryFactory.getQuery( "getIndividuals", paramTypes, params );
                   
                    for(String s: freeReasoners){
                        staisticData.startTask(s, task);
                        runningTasks.put(s, task);
                    }
View Full Code Here

TOP

Related Classes of de.fzi.herakles.commons.Query

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.